如何在以太坊钱包地址上
2025-06-11
在加密货币的世界中,以太坊(Ethereum)不仅是一个区块链平台,更是一个为去中心化应用(DApps)和智能合约提供支持的生态系统。与比特币不同,以太坊允许用户在区块链上存储和交换更复杂的数据。这一特性使得用户能够在以太坊钱包地址上进行留言,这对于交易方之间的沟通、注释、以及记录信息都有着非常重要的意义。本文将深入探讨如何在以太坊钱包地址上留言及其相关技术背景、步骤和注意事项。
以太坊钱包地址是以太坊网络中用户身份的唯一标识符,类似于传统银行账户的账户号码。每个以太坊钱包地址都是由40个十六进制数字组成,以'0x'开头,一般为这么形式“0x1234567890abcdef1234567890abcdef12345678”。用户通常通过密码学算法生成其地址,确保交易的安全性和隐私。由于以太坊的设计原因,任何人都可以通过钱包地址查看与之相关的交易历史和余额,这也是留言功能得以实现的基础。
在进行区块链交易时,常常需要对交易进行注释,特别是在进行多方交易或执行智能合约时,信息的透明性显得尤为重要。例如,当用户进行一笔资金转移时,其它相关方可能需要了解转账的目的、缘由或相关的合同信息。通过在以太坊钱包地址上留言,可以为交易提供上下文,避免误解,也有利于日后的记录和查阅。
在以太坊上留言的方式主要有两种:使用智能合约进行留言以及使用区块链浏览器进行留言。以下将详细介绍这两种方法。
智能合约是一种自动执行、管理和验证合约条款的程序。要在以太坊网络上留言,最常见的方法就是使用智能合约。
第一步:创建智能合约。你需要编写一个合约,能够接收和存储留言。可以使用Solidity编程语言来进行编写。以下是一个简单的智能合约示例:
pragma solidity ^0.8.0; contract Message { string public message; function setMessage(string memory _message) public { message = _message; } function getMessage() public view returns (string memory) { return message; } }
第二步:部署智能合约。在以太坊网络上部署智能合约需要一定的Gas费,可以使用MetaMask等以太坊钱包进行部署。在部署合约后,你将获得一个合约地址。
第三步:调用方法进行留言。通过合约地址,你可以执行setMessage()方法输入你的留言内容,开发完成后,所有人都可以通过getMessage()方法来查看你的留言。
除了智能合约,用户还可以通过一些区块链浏览器直接在以太坊钱包地址上进行留言。以太坊区块链浏览器如Etherscan、Ethplorer等提供了一些相关服务,可以将你的留言附加到特定的地址上。
使用Etherscan进行留言的步骤如下:
第一步:访问Etherscan官网,输入你想要留言的以太坊钱包地址,查看其交易历史。
第二步:在页面下方的留言框中输入你的留言内容,然后提交。此方法容易且无需编写代码,但需要确认Etherscan是否支持这项功能。
需要注意的是,这种留言并不会被永久保留,且功能依赖于浏览器运营商的维护。
在以太坊钱包地址上留言时,需要注意以下几点:
留言将会公开显示在以太坊网络上,所有人都能看到。因此,请勿在留言中填写敏感信息,如个人身份信息、财务信息等。
如果你的留言涉及法律合约,建议在留言时简要列明合约的主要条款,避免用户对内容的误解。
使用智能合约留言需要支付Gas费用,因模型复杂程度不同,费用会有所浮动。建议在进行之前先确认当前的Gas价格。
留言是否能够被接收、展示取决于你使用的工具以及网络的状态。某些留言可能会因为网络拥堵或其他问题而无法展示。
在以太坊上留言的安全性主要取决于你所使用的方法。对于智能合约来说,确保合约代码的安全性是最重要的。建议在编写合约时请遵循安全审计标准,并对合约代码进行独立审核。同时,在使用区块链浏览器进行留言时,确保该平台的声誉与安全性,避免使用不知名的、不透明的网站。
另外,隐私性也是一个重要问题。尽量避免在留言中涉及个人身份信息或财务信息,从而降低被攻击的风险。建议加密这些敏感信息,并采用安全协议进行发送。
智能合约的优点是其功能强大且灵活,用户可以根据自己的需求自由定义留言形式,同时内容的储存是在分散的区块链上,确保了透明性与不可篡改性。但缺点是,其开发与维护需要较强的技术背景,且会产生一定的Gas费用。如果合约代码未经过充分测试或审计,可能会造成资金损失或者信息泄露。
许多场景下都可能需要在以太坊钱包地址上留言,其中包括但不限于以下情况:进行跨团队合作的DApp开发时标明合约信息、参与ICO项目时维护专属信息、以及出于透明度要求对交易进行注释等。留言可以提高沟通效率并减少不必要的误解。
区块链的不可更改性意味着一旦信息被记录,便无法进行直接修改或删除。如果要更改已留言的信息,就必须再新写一条留言,同时标明先前的内容以避免混淆。使用智能合约的话,开发者可以设定留言的可更新性,但需谨慎安排权限与公开,避免信息篡改的风险。
关于留言的字数限制完全取决于所用的工具与接口。当使用智能合约时,字符串长度可能会受到限制,通常是与Gas费用相关。如果是通过区块链浏览器留言,具体限制也要看平台规则,建议仔细查阅使用指引。总的来说,清晰简明的留言内容更能提高交流效率。
总结来说,在以太坊钱包地址上留言可为区块链交易和多方合作提供更好的支持与便利。希望通过本文的详细解析,能够帮助各位用户在使用以太坊进行留言时更加顺利,充分利用区块链的特性。【未完待续】